Freedom of speech represents the right of humanity to freely express their opinions, and it is not only a part of individual rights but also a crucial component of societal democracy and equity. Freedom of speech is a fundamental right that grants individuals the liberty to express their thoughts, beliefs, and views without interference, censorship, or blockade. This freedom fosters diverse ideas and discourse, driving innovation and progress in society. Furthermore, freedom of speech serves as a vital mechanism for the public to oversee and hold the government accountable for its actions, ensuring that government behavior remains subject to public scrutiny.
